Sign In — Free (10 views/day)PUNTA GORDA DEVELOPMENT CORPORATION, founded in 2025, is a small nonprofit in the Housing & Shelter sector that reported $125K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Net assets of $608K represent 58 months of operating reserves.
The organization is to provide and develop affordable Housing Opportunities to low and moderate income persons and/or families primarily located in, but not limited to, Punta Gorda Florida, and the surrounding areas.
